Subject: DR drill Thursday — SQL lint rules

Hi Priya, heads-up before the Thornfield drill: our lint rules now block unparameterized queries and any GRANT in migration files, so the restore scripts had to be reworked. Everything passes in staging. During the drill you'll restore the lint-config repo yourself; the archive decrypts with the recovery passphrase pasted just under this line.

strongbox words: raldor-eliir-lamael

## Releases

Vellum wiki role-based access changes ship weekly. Roles are defined in access/roles.yaml; permissions map to page namespaces. Don't edit production roles directly — change the YAML, open a merge request, get one approver from the platform group. The release job validates role inheritance, then deploys. Tags must be signed before the pipeline will publish them. Sign your release tag with the key below.

deploy key for kagup-bawig: bky9_ZMq28eTw9

### Q: Fan-out queue is backing up — what do I do?

Signalbranch applies backpressure automatically when the notification fan-out queue exceeds 2M entries. Expect delayed, not dropped, notifications. Do not scale workers past 64; the downstream push gateway throttles hard above that. Check for a single tenant flooding the queue first — that's the cause 80% of the time. Quarantine the tenant, let the queue drain, then release. Quarantine commands are documented on the internal page below.

runbook for tagug-hafog: https://jira.lumiclabs.internal/projects/pages/pages/9773c0d8